Interface Selection
Each reader model will support one of the following sets of host interfaces:
USB Models (all are 2.0 full speed)
USB KBD
USB COM STD
USB OEM
RS-232 / Keyboard Wedge Models
RS-232 (Standard, Wincor-Nixdorf, OPOS)
Keyboard Wedge
Configuring the Interface
Scan the programming bar code from this section which selects the appropriate interface type
matching the system the reader will be connected to. Next, proceed to the corresponding chap-
ter in this manual (also listed in Ta bl e 1 ) to configure any desired settings and features associ-
ated with that interface.
NOTE
Unlike some other programming features and options, interface
selections require that you scan only one programming bar code
label. DO NOT scan an ENTER/EXIT bar code prior to scanning an
interface selection bar code.
Some interfaces require the reader to start in the disabled state when
powered up. If additional reader configuration is desired while in this
state, pull the trigger and hold it for five seconds. The reader will
change to a state that allows programming with bar codes.
